Vanilla Pudding Low Fat, Low Sugar Dessert

This is a great low fat, almost no sugar dessert. This also is very low in calories!

Use a 9 x 13 cake pan. Crush one package of graham crackers. (A box has 3 packages in it.) Line the bottom of pan with crushed graham crackers. Make a large box of sugar free vanilla pudding according to box directions, using fat free milk. Pour this immediately on the graham crackers. Next is the fun part. You put any kind of fruit you want on it. I put 4 bananas, 4 kiwi, and some strawberries. Next, put on a big container of fat free whipped topping. Last, but not least, put a can of crushed pineapple that has been drained THOROUGHLY on top of topping. I use my hands and squeeze the dickens out of it.

OH YUM! This is so good. You would not think that it was cheap in calories. I make this for my dad that is diabetic. I also make it for a gift.
